About Old English Sheepdog
The Old English Sheepdog is a large, shaggy, athletic herding breed with a dense double coat needing regular grooming or a shorter pet clip. Affectionate, clownish, and people focused, it’s intelligent but sometimes stubborn, thriving with consistent training and daily mental and physical exercise.
About Border Collie
The Border Collie is a medium, athletic herding dog known for intense focus, high intelligence and very high energy. Developed to work sheep all day, it excels in herding, sports and training. It needs plenty of exercise, mental stimulation and structured guidance in an active home.
